Transaction afd876154af1e14dc67e342e92ad4d9fc7ce4946227a58fa7718546a988bc941
1 Input
1 Output
-
afd876154af1e14dc67e342e92ad4d9fc7ce4946227a58fa7718546a988bc941:0
- value
- 6249297
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 012b7d2f9193409ded364589e115fe5d44035d4a OP_EQUAL
- address
- M81M1Hqs9Ht8WTSfLeboSTbEXJyC1w6hCV